The answer is to use XeLaTeX. The following general process should cover most every base:
xelatex -interaction nonstopmode -output-directory %o %f
biber %b # or bibtex, or your favorite bibliography handler
xelatex -interaction nonstopmode -output-directory %o %f
xelatex -interaction nonstopmode -output-directory %o %f
Additionally, you will need the following headers in the org file:
#+LATEX_HEADER: \usepackage{xeCJK}
#+LATEX_HEADER: \setCJKmainfont{TakaoExMincho} % for \rmfamily
I tested this on a full document including all kinds of embeddings and links, and it just worked.
